During the birth process, the perineum is stretched significantly to accommodate the emerging fetus; however, lacerations may occur. A laceration that extends through the perineal body into the anal sphincter is a - third-degree laceration. The primary factor that would allow a woman to push beyond two hours in the second stage of labor is - a fetal heart rate (FHR) within normal limits as the presenting part descends.
